数据分析师工具全图谱:从入门到精通的实用指南
基础必备:Excel数据处理全解析
对于刚入行的数据分析师而言,Excel是绕不开的基础工具。它不仅是日常数据处理的起点,更是培养数据敏感度的重要载体。在许多中小型企业中,数据分析师、产品经理甚至运营人员都会频繁使用Excel完成基础分析工作。
Excel的核心价值体现在三个层面:首先是数据清理。实际工作中获取的数据往往存在重复、缺失或格式混乱的问题,通过「数据验证」「条件格式」「文本分列」等功能,能快速剔除无效信息,确保数据准确性。例如某电商企业的销售数据中,常出现订单时间格式不统一的情况,使用「分列功能」配合「文本转日期」可批量修正。
其次是数据透视表的深度应用。这一功能能将海量数据按维度快速聚合,挖掘隐藏的业务规律。某零售企业通过分析季度销售数据时,利用数据透视表按「区域-品类-客群」三维度交叉分析,发现三线城市年轻女性对美妆产品的复购率高出均值37%,直接指导了后续的选品策略。
最后是可视化呈现。除了基础的柱状图、折线图,结合Power Query的动态数据连接和Power Pivot的内存数据分析,能制作出可交互的动态看板。例如市场部周报中,通过连接数据库实时更新的销售额、转化率数据,配合切片器实现「按渠道」「按时间」的灵活筛选,让汇报效率提升60%。
进阶利器:MySQL数据库操作指南
当企业数据量突破Excel处理上限(约100万行),或需要多用户协同操作时,关系型数据库MySQL便成为关键工具。它不仅能存储结构化数据,更支持复杂查询和事务处理,是中型企业数据分析师的核心技能。
基础操作层面,需掌握数据表的增删改查(CRUD)、字段类型设置(如VARCHAR存储文本,DATETIME记录时间)及常用函数(DATE_FORMAT处理时间格式,SUM/AVG计算聚合值)。例如分析用户行为数据时,通过「SELECT user_id, COUNT(*) FROM click_log GROUP BY user_id」可快速统计各用户点击次数。
高阶应用中,存储过程和视图能显著提升效率。某金融公司将「月度账户异常交易检测」逻辑封装为存储过程,每天定时执行,自动标记交易频次超阈值的账户,相比人工查询效率提升85%。而视图则可将多表连接的复杂查询简化为虚拟表,让业务人员直接调用「SELECT * FROM user_order_view」获取所需数据,降低技术门槛。
值得注意的是,企业级应用中还需关注数据库优化。通过索引设计(如为高频查询的「order_date」字段添加索引)、分区表(按时间范围划分数据)及定期备份(使用mysqldump工具),能确保系统在高并发场景下的稳定性。
视觉表达:Tableau与Echarts的差异化应用
数据的价值不仅在于准确性,更在于可理解性。在「信息过载」的时代,如何用可视化手段让数据「会说话」,是数据分析师的核心竞争力。当前主流工具中,商业软件Tableau和开源库Echarts各有优势。
Tableau的优势体现在「零代码」交互。业务人员无需编写代码,通过拖拽字段即可生成热力图、树状图、地理分布图等复杂图表,且支持实时连接数据库(如MySQL、SQL Server),数据更新后看板自动刷新。某咨询公司为客户做市场分析时,用Tableau制作的动态地图直观展示各区域市场份额变化,客户当场确认了3个重点拓展城市。
Echarts则更适合需要定制化开发的场景。作为百度开源的可视化库,它支持100+种图表类型(如桑基图、漏斗图、关系图),且可通过JavaScript代码高度定制样式(颜色、字体、动画)。某互联网公司在用户增长项目中,用Echarts开发了「用户转化路径图」,通过动态箭头展示各环节流失率,并集成到内部BI系统,帮助运营团队精准定位转化瓶颈。
选择工具时需结合需求:若追求快速出图、面向非技术人员展示,Tableau是首选;若需要嵌入系统、高度定制或预算有限,Echarts更具灵活性。
高阶战场:大数据分析工具组合拳
当数据量达到TB级(如电商全平台交易数据、社交媒体用户行为日志),传统工具已无法满足需求,此时需要掌握HiveSQL、Python、SPSS等大数据分析工具,构建从数据提取到建模的完整链路。
HiveSQL是Hadoop生态的核心工具,通过类SQL语法操作分布式存储的数据。例如分析某视频平台的用户观看记录时,可用「SELECT video_id, AVG(watch_duration) FROM user_behavior WHERE date='2023-10' GROUP BY video_id」快速计算各视频的平均观看时长,处理亿级数据仅需几分钟。
Python在大数据分析中扮演「多面手」角色。通过Pandas库处理结构化数据(如清洗、合并、分组),用Scrapy框架抓取网页数据(如竞品价格、用户评论),借助Scikit-learn实现机器学习(如用户分群、销量预测)。某金融科技公司用Python开发了「风险预测模型」,结合用户基本信息、交易记录、社交行为等50+维度数据,将贷款违约预测准确率提升至92%。
SPSS Modeler则专注于数据建模。它提供可视化的流程设计界面,即使不熟悉代码,也能通过拖拽节点完成数据预处理、模型训练(如决策树、神经网络)和结果评估。某零售企业用其构建「客户流失预测模型」,提前30天识别高流失风险用户,通过定向营销将流失率降低28%。
需要注意的是,大数据分析往往需要工具组合使用。例如用HiveSQL完成数据清洗,Python进行特征工程,SPSS Modeler训练模型,最终用Tableau展示结果,形成「处理-建模-展示」的完整闭环。
工具选择的底层逻辑:从需求出发
面对琳琅满目的工具,数据分析师需建立「需求驱动」的选择逻辑。初级阶段应聚焦Excel,打牢数据处理基础;进入中型企业后,重点掌握MySQL和Tableau,满足日常分析需求;若从事大数据相关岗位,则需深入学习HiveSQL、Python等工具,提升技术深度。
此外,工具的学习需与业务场景结合。例如学习Excel时,可针对实际工作中的销售报表、用户问卷数据练习;学习Python时,可参与公司的用户画像项目,在实战中掌握数据清洗、建模技巧。只有将工具能力转化为业务价值,才能真正成为优秀的数据分析师。




